What does beeza Beeza mean?

beeza Beeza meaning in Urban Dictionary

a term that's quite typical and fun to state in Bahrainit is abbreviated from Arab's saying "pizza"the word does not have any certain meaningit is made in Naseem International class, Bahrain a crisis queen. AKA somebody who just isn't happy if the topic just isn't about them.